2013 BMW 4-Series Coupe Spy Photo

The prototype seen in this latest spy video shows very similar proportions to the outgoing 3-Series Coupe, meaning its styling will be more of an evolutionary shift rather than a complete redesign. There are even some subtle hints from the E46 coupe, as can be seen by the taller rear, which also appears squarer than the one on the current model.

As for the engine lineup, expect the same 328i and 335i designations from the sedan to filter across to the coupe. This means a 240 horsepower 2.0-liter turbo in the 328i and a 300 horsepower 3.0-liter turbo in the 335i model. Transmission choices should include a standard six-speed manual and optional eight-speed automatic.


A high-performance M variant, possibly labeled an M4, will also be launched, though it isn’t due until sometime in 2013. A M3 sedan, however, will arrive earlier.

As for this new 4-Series Coupe, look out for it in showrooms late in the year where it will be joined by a 4-Series Convertible as well.
